All files / packages/ui/src/themes types.ts

0% Statements 0/0
0% Branches 0/0
0% Functions 0/0
0% Lines 0/0

Press n or j to go to the next uncovered block, b, p or k for the previous block.

1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17                                 
import { colors } from "./colors";
import { metrics } from "./metrics";
import { textStyles } from "./typography";
 
export type Colors = typeof colors;
export type Metrics = typeof metrics;
export type Typography = typeof textStyles;
 
export interface Theme {
  colors: Colors;
  metrics: Metrics;
  typography: Typography;
  isDark: boolean;
}
 
export type ThemeMode = "light" | "dark";